On Saturday it was Cherie talking about what went on behind the scenes during the Blair / Brown era, today it is John Prescott. The result: more bad headlines for Brown.
Interestingly, Prescott comes down heavily on Brown’s side–“I have no doubt that Tony was most to blame. He broke his agreement with Gordon, not once but several times”—but with Blair having left the scene, the criticisms of Brown for being moody and difficult to work with receive top billing. The Sunday Times splashes with the headline, “I told Tony to sack Gordon, says Prescott.”
